Characteristics of Electrostatic Discharge Shielding Bags
Electrostatic discharge shielding bags have the following characteristics:
**Electrostatic Shielding:** (Faraday cage) minimizes the leakage of current (voltage) or electrostatic discharge through the membrane. Therefore, it protects the interior from electrostatic discharge interference.
